Inclusion Criteria:
- BMI equal or over 25 kg/m2
- resistance trained at least 12 weeks
Exclusion Criteria:
- upper or lower limbs injury
- pregnancy
- diabetes
- use of ergogenics, stimulants or drugs
- history of dislipidemias
- arterial hypertension

Endothelial function
Time Frame: eight weeks
|
Measured using a two dimensional color spectral Doppler ultrasound equipped with a 14MHz linear transducer.
Subject laid down comfortably in the supine position with the right arm slightly abduced.
After locating the brachial artery, the transducer was placed on the anteromedial face of the right arm, perpendicular to the centerline of the arm, 5-10 cm above the antecubital fossa, over the artery.
